Exegesis
The instrumental construct beyad Yehu hanavi {בְּיַד יֵהוּא הַנָּבִיא | bə·yad Yêhûʾā han·nāvî} ‘through Jehu the prophet’ indicates prophetic agency. English word order is adjusted for clarity while preserving the link between divine decree and human action.
In context — 1 Kings 16:12
So Zimri destroyed all the house of Baasha, in keeping with the word of the LORD that He had spoken to Baasha through Jehu the prophet .
